Ilm-e-Kalam & Sufism - Dr Israr Ahmad
Dr. Israr Ahmad discusses the historical context of theological debates within Sufism and traditional Islamic scholarship. He highlights how complex philosophical questions concerning divine attributes, creation, and free will consumed scholars, often diverting attention from practical matters. He contrasts these debates with the simpler focus of devotional practices like Qawwali. The lecture references historical disputes during the Ottoman siege of Constantinople, focusing on minute theological points, and draws parallels to the situation in India during British colonial expansion, where scholars engaged in similar debates while political realities shifted. He emphasizes the futility of unresolved philosophical arguments not addressed in the Quran or Hadith.
